What Are Gambling Odds?

Gambling odds represent the probability of a specific outcome occurring in a game or event. They serve as a crucial tool for players to understand their potential returns versus the risk involved. Odds can be expressed in three primary formats: f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Each format conveys the same information, but they appeal to different audiences. Familiarizing yourself with these formats is essential to making informed betting choices.

Different Types of Odds Explained

  • Fractional Odds: Commonly used in the UK, these are presented as fractions (e.g., 5/1). The first number represents the profit you would make on a stake of the second number.
  • Decimal Odds: Popular in Europe, these odds show the total return on a unit stake. For example, odds of 6.00 would yield a return of $6 for every $1 wagered.
  • Moneyline Odds: This American format uses positive and negative numbers to represent how much you could win on a $100 bet or how much you need to wager to win $100, respectively.

Strategies for Effective Bankroll Management

Bankroll management is essential for a sustainable gambling experience. This process involves managing your funds wisely to ensure longevity in your gaming endeavors.

Setting a Gambling Budget

Before placing any bets, establishing a strict gambling budget is critical. Determine how much money you can afford to lose without impacting your financial well-being. This sum should be viewed as entertainment costs rather than an investment.

Tracking Your Wins and Losses

Keeping detailed records of your wins and losses can provide insight into your gambling habits and help adjust your strategies as necessary. This practice allows you to spot trends and identify areas for improvement.

Adjusting Your Bets Based on Bankroll

Your bankroll size should directly influence your betting size. A common strategy is to bet a small percentage of your total bankroll on each wager, usually between 1% to 5%, to mitigate risks of losing your entire bankroll in a short time.

Understanding Variance and House Edge

The house edge represents the statistical advantage that a casino holds over players. Understanding this concept, along with variance (the measure of risk in gameplay), can help players make informed choices about which games to play and how much to wager.

Using Betting Systems Strategically

Various wagering systems, such as the Martingale and Fibonacci strategies, can be employed when betting. However, it’s essential to remember that no system guarantees victory and that they should be used with caution and as part of a broader strategy.

Responsible Gambling Practices in the Digital Age

Practicing responsible gambling is vital for maintaining a healthy relationship with gaming. As the digital landscape grows, so does the importance of recognizing and managing your gambling habits.

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ling

Be aware of behaviors that may indicate a gambling problem, such as chasing losses, gambling beyond your means, or finding yourself preoccupied with gambling. Recognizing these signs can enable you to seek help early.

Setting Limits: Time and Money Management

Establish time limits for your gambling sessions and adhere strictly to them. Additionally, set monetary limits to avoid overspending. These measures can help keep gambling an enjoyable form of entertainment rather than a financial burden.

Resources for Support and Self-Exclusion

Take advantage of self-exclusion programs and support resources available for problem gamblers. Many casinos provide options for players to exclude themselves from gaming activities temporarily or permanently for their well-being.
